One particular of the ideas Ina Garten offers in her book, How Effortless Is That? is to have a nicely stocked pantry. If you perpetually do not have a couple of ingredients you want to regularly cook at house, it will be challenging not to cave and order take-out. Garten writes that it's not about having a million sorts of olive oil or spices, but about possessing a single kind that's versatile and that you love to consume frequently. An additional component of a effectively stocked pantry is being aware of oneself: What do you eat routinely? Is it pasta? Beans and rice? Chicken and rice?
